VirtualBox Ubuntu 14.04-vboxclient 가상 상자 커널 서비스가 실행되고 있지 않습니다


42

내 Windows 7 컴퓨터에 VirtualBox (Ubuntu 14.04 Desktop 포함) 및 Guest Additions를 설치했습니다.

부팅 할 때마다 다음과 같은 오류 메시지가 나타납니다.

vboxclient the virtualbox kernel service is not running. exiting.

이 메시지를 어떻게 비활성화 할 수 있습니까? 나는 다음을 시도했다.

/etc/xdg/autostart/vboxclient.desktop파일을 삭제했습니다 .

그러나 로그인 할 때 여전히 메시지가 나타납니다.

이 문제를 해결하는 방법에 대한 제안 사항이 있습니까?



2
@oneself 분명히 두 질문은 중복되지만, 복제 방향을 바꿔서이 질문을 열어 두어야합니다.
karel

답변:


29

우분투에서 VBOXADDITIONS CD 이미지를 꺼내고 Vbox 메뉴에서 다시 "삽입"하십시오. 나는이 같은 문제를 겪고 있었고 이것을 고쳤습니다.


30

일반적으로 게스트의 Linux 커널을 업데이트 할 때 발생합니다.
각 업데이트 후 다음을 수행해야합니다.

  • 호스트 ( 서버 설치 )

    sudo /etc/init.d/vboxdrv setup
    
  • 게스트 용 ( 추가 설치 )

    sudo /etc/init.d/vboxadd setup
    

VBox 추가 디스크를 다시 삽입하는 이유는 설치 절차가 수행하는 작업 중 하나이기 때문입니다.


1
고마워, 이것은 나에게 정확히 문제였다. 게스트 우분투가 업데이트 된 후이 오류가 표시되었습니다. 게스트 명령을 실행하면 문제가 해결되었습니다.
Flupkear 2016 년

1
Mac OSX El Capitan에서는 host 명령이 작동하지 않지만 cd 이미지를 다시 설치하고 guest 명령을 실행하면됩니다.
mstreffo

14
나는 sudo: /etc/init.d/vboxadd: command not found
간다

큰! 게스트 측에서 설정을 실행하기에 충분했습니다.
user1984631

2
@HelloGoodbye, 같은 문제가 발생하여 Linux Additions를 다시 설치하면 오류를 제거하는 데 도움이되었습니다 vboxclient the virtualbox kernel service is not running. 여기 지침을 따르십시오 virtualbox.org/manual/ch04.html#additions-linux VM을 재부팅하는 것을 잊지 마십시오.
andrybak

3

Virtualbox 5.02에서 Ubuntu 15.04를 실행하고 있습니다. Virtualbox에서 두 개의 "제한된 드라이버"를 선택한 후에도 동일한 알림이 사라졌습니다.

보다 구체적으로, 소프트웨어 및 업데이트> 추가 드라이버 탭에는 이전에 선택하지 않은 두 가지 드라이버가 있습니다. x86 가상화 솔루션 사용-virtualbox-guest-x11의 X11 게스트 유틸리티x86 가상화 솔루션 사용-virtualbox-guest의 dkm에 대한 게스트 추가 모듈 소스 -dkms . 이 두 가지 독점 드라이버를 사용하기로 선택한 후 알림이 사라졌습니다.

업데이트 :이 두 드라이버 중 하나를 실행할 때 저장소 불일치가 발생하는 것 같습니다 apt-get update. use the package maintainer's version불일치를 해결하기로 선택했으며 더 이상 문제가 발생하지 않았습니다.


1

시스템을 부팅 할 때이 경고가 표시되지 않게하려면 여기에 있는 설명을 따르십시오 . 파일 98vboxadd-xclient(예 /etc/X11/Xsession.d/98vboxadd-xclient:)을 찾고 아래에 표시된대로 경고를 제공하는 26 번째 줄을 주석 처리하십시오.

if ! test -c /dev/vboxguest 2>/dev/null; then
   # Do not start if the kernel module is not present.
   # notify-send "VBoxClient: the VirtualBox kernel service is not running.  Exiting."

(우분투 16.04에서 작동합니다.)


내 14.04 시스템에서 if블록 뒤에 블록 이옵니다 elif. if블록에 포함 된 모든 항목 인 26 행을 주석 처리 하면 구문 오류로 표시되며 더 이상 로그인 할 수 없습니다. 빠른 수정 : 주석 처리 된 코드 대신 의미없는 코드 줄 추가 (예 : echo woof > /dev/null
panepeter

1

구성 파일을 삭제 하는 purge 명령에 주의 하십시오

sudo apt-get purge virtualbox-guest-x11 virtualbox-guest-utils virtualbox-guest-dkms

여기 에서 찾았습니다

당사 사이트를 사용함과 동시에 당사의 쿠키 정책개인정보 보호정책을 읽고 이해하였음을 인정하는 것으로 간주합니다.
Licensed under cc by-sa 3.0 with attribution required.